People forget how good Chan Ho Park was at one time and in a way, it almost seemed like a curse to the pitcher because as soon as he left Los Angeles, it was like he fell of a cliff. He put together a decent season in 2006 for the Padres but he didn’t catch on with the Mets and ended up pretty much the entire season in the minors.
Now, Chan Ho Park is going to sign a minor league deal with the Dodgers. This is one of those low risk deals I can handle and it’ll let us see what, if anything, Park has left. At this point, he’ll be 35 in June so he doesn’t have a whole lot left but it’s worth the risk to find out. Plus having a guy like Park in your back pocket down in Triple A is never a bad thing.
